that’s a great question. So I’d say don’t pull the line too hard. You could damage the line. A backlash itself does damage line. Always get all of the back lash out so it doesn’t run the next cast or cause the line to fail. Lastly if it’s really bad try to strip the line into the water when fixing a backlash. The water will keep the line from knoting or tangling. If you strip a lot of line on deck it could end bad.
